Metodo IDebugDataSpaces2::CheckLowMemory (dbgeng.h)
Il metodo CheckLowMemory verifica il danneggiamento della memoria nella memoria bassa di 4 GB di memoria.
Sintassi
HRESULT CheckLowMemory();
Valore restituito
Codice restituito | Descrizione |
---|---|
|
Non è stato trovato alcun danneggiamento. |
|
Il danneggiamento è stato trovato nella pagina della memoria. |
Questo metodo può anche restituire valori di errore. Per altre informazioni, vedere Valori restituiti .
Commenti
Questo metodo è disponibile solo nel debug in modalità kernel ed è utile solo quando il kernel è stato avviato usando l'opzione /nolowmem .
Quando il kernel viene avviato con l'opzione /nolowmem , il kernel, i driver, il sistema operativo e le applicazioni vengono caricati in memoria superiore a 4 GB, mentre il minimo 4 GB di memoria viene riempito con un modello univoco. Il metodo CheckLowMemory controlla questo modello per il danneggiamento.
Questa operazione può essere usata per verificare che un driver si comporta correttamente quando si usano indirizzi fisici superiori a 32 bit di lunghezza. Vedere Estensione indirizzi fisici (PAE),/pae e /nolowmem nel Kit driver di Windows.
Requisiti
Requisito | Valore |
---|---|
Piattaforma di destinazione | Desktop |
Intestazione | dbgeng.h (includere Dbgeng.h) |